3. Setup Instructions

Follow these steps to assemble and prepare your RichBird Smart Hummingbird Feeder:

  1. Prepare the Feeder: Ensure the silicone gasket is properly sealed. Secure the top cover firmly. Press the feeding port flowers until they are snug. Rotate the fill line to align with the 'LOCK' position.
  2. Fill with Nectar: Pull out the stopper from the bottom of the feeder. Fill the feeder approximately 3/4 full with hummingbird nectar. Push the stopper back in securely.
  3. Install Camera and Antenna: Insert the RichBird Camera into the designated slot in the feeder body. Screw the antenna into the camera's port.
  4. Mount the Feeder: Use the provided metal hook to hang the feeder in a suitable outdoor location. Ensure it is securely mounted to prevent accidental falls.
  5. Install Solar Panel: Attach the solar panel to the solar panel bracket. Mount the bracket in a location that receives ample sunlight to ensure continuous charging of the camera. Connect the solar panel cable to the camera's charging port.

5. Maintenance

Regular cleaning is essential to ensure the health of visiting hummingbirds and the longevity of your feeder:

  • Disassembly: To clean, first remove the top cover and the sealing plug. Press down the latch on the feeder body to remove the camera. Spin the bottle around to detach the bottle body from the bottom bracket. Remove the mouthpiece flowers.
  • Cleaning: Wash the top cover, clean the sealing plug, and clean the bottle body using the provided tube cleaning brushes. Clean the mouthpiece flowers thoroughly.
  • Reassembly: Ensure all parts are dry before reassembling. Reattach the mouthpiece flowers, then the bottle body to the bottom bracket. Insert the camera back into its slot, ensuring the latch clicks into place. Secure the top cover and sealing plug.
  • Ant-Proof & Leak-Proof Design: The feeder features built-in ant guards to keep nectar pure and leak-proof food-grade plastic to prevent spills. Regularly check the ant moat for water and refill as needed.

6.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your RichBird Smart Hummingbird Feeder, consider the following:

  • No Power/Charging: Ensure the solar panel is positioned in direct sunlight for optimal charging. Check the connection between the solar panel and the camera. If necessary, charge the camera directly using the provided USB-C cable.
  • Wi-Fi Connection Issues: Verify that your Wi-Fi network is 2.4GHz, as the feeder only supports this frequency. Ensure the feeder is within range of your Wi-Fi router. Restart the camera and your router if connection persists.
  • App Connectivity: Make sure the COOLFLY app is updated to the latest version. Check your smartphone's internet connection.
  • Motion Detection Not Triggering: Adjust the motion detection sensitivity settings within the COOLFLY app. Ensure there are no obstructions blocking the camera's view.
  • Poor Video Quality: Clean the camera lens with a soft cloth. Check your Wi-Fi signal strength in the app.
  • Hummingbirds Not Visiting: Ensure the nectar is fresh and the feeder is clean. Position the feeder in a visible, safe location away from predators.

8. Safety Guidelines

To ensure safe operation and protect wildlife, please observe the following:

  • Always mount the feeder securely to prevent it from being knocked down by larger animals or falling due to wind.
  • Be aware that the camera feature may attract unwanted attention, and take appropriate precautions to secure the feeder and protect your property.
  • Always follow local regulations and guidelines for feeding wildlife.
  • Do not pour nectar from the top of the feeder. Always fill from the bottom instead to prevent leakage and maintain hygiene.
